Seven day Guernsey weather forecast for 24 November 2025

Monday

Weather

A strong force 6 and very gusty W’ly wind through the morning, bringing some heavy showers, with a risk of hail and thunder, especially between 8 and 10am. By midday the wind, still just as brisk, will have veered NW’ly and then we should see fewer showers and a bit more in the way of sunny interludes. Temperatures will hold steady around 10-11 through most of the day, but maybe just hit 12 during the early afternoon. Overnight min temp… 7°C, whilst the wind veers to a force 4-5 N’ly.

Surf and the Water

Very messy 6 foot surf on the west coast, but maybe some cleanish and almost rideable 2 footers on the south coast. Good windsurfing and kitesurfing conditions in the north and west. Reasonable swimming conditions on the east coast in the morning and on the south coast in the afternoon. High tide will be 8.4m at 8:20am. Low tide will be at 2:40pm.

Tuesday

Weather

The N’ly wind will gradually decrease from fresh force 5 early morning to light force 3 by evening. This cooler airflow will only allow a 10°C max, but this ought to feel pretty pleasant along the sheltered south-coast cliff paths. Skies will then be starry and winds will fall almost calm overnight, allowing the temperature to plummet to a min of 3-4°C, and farmers/growers should be aware that a ground frost is possible in the coldest locations.

Surf and the Water

Messy 4 foot surf on the west coast in the morning, relaxing to cleaner 2-3 foot surf by dusk. Reasonable windsurfing and kitesurfing conditions through the first half of the morning. Good swimming conditions on the south coast, especially during the afternoon. High tide will be 7.9m at 8:50am. Low tide will be at 3:15pm.

Wednesday to Friday

Weather

Despite the improving trend of Tuesday, we will descend back into an unsettled regime through the rest of the week… Daytime Wednesday looking like a relatively gentle SW’ly wind with ever thickening cloud, followed by stronger winds and persistent rain through Wednesday night and much of Thursday. Friday then looks likely to have some much heavier rain, but the duration and therefore the total amount are very uncertain. Daily max temps likely around 13°C, and feeling particularly mild in sheltered areas like Town and Fermain.

Surf and the Water

Cleanish 1-3 foot surf on Wednesday and Thursday, then messy 4-6 foot surf on Friday. Reasonable windsurfing and kitesurfing conditions throughout, and good swimming conditions on the east coast throughout. High tides will be in the mid to late mornings. Low tides will be in the mid to late afternoons.

The Weekend

Weather

It currently looks as though we will have a very wet and windy Saturday (probably force 6-7 WSW’ly), but this should be followed by a sunny Sunday, with just a force 3-4 WNW’ly. This will probably lead to a reasonably high temperature on Saturday… about 12°C but a feels-like temperature that is more like 6°C. On Sunday, however, the actual max temperature will probably only be 10-11°C but the feels-like temperature would be a relatively pleasant 8-9°C, making it the nicer day in pretty much every way.

Surf and the Water

The surf will be messy on Saturday but relatively clean on Sunday. Wave heights should be about 6 feet reducing to 4 through Saturday, then 3 feet reducing to 2 feet through Sunday. Tides will be low around dawn and high around lunchtime.
